Bl.Ink features and specs

  • Link Management
    BL.INK offers a comprehensive platform for managing short links, which includes tracking, organizing, and sharing links efficiently.
  • Robust Analytics
    The platform provides detailed analytics and reporting features, allowing users to track link performance metrics such as click-through rates, geographic data, and more.
  • Customizable Links
    Users can create branded and custom short links, helping maintain brand consistency and improve engagements.
  • Security Features
    BL.INK includes security measures such as SSL encryption and link expiration settings to protect user data and ensure link safety.
  • Integration Capabilities
    It supports integration with various third-party applications like Google Analytics, which enhances its functionality and usability.

Possible disadvantages of Bl.Ink

  • Pricing Structure
    The service can be relatively expensive, especially for small businesses or individual users, compared to other link-shortening platforms.
  • Learning Curve
    Some users may find the platform's comprehensive features complex and may require time to learn how to use them effectively.
  • Limited Free Version
    The free version of BL.INK is limited in terms of features and capabilities, which might not be sufficient for all users.
  • User Interface
    Some users may find the user interface less intuitive or outdated compared to more modern platforms.

Top 8 Alternatives of Bit.Ly in 2023
BL.INK is a software that supports link management by shortening, tracking, branding, and controlling URLs. For calculating the user's data, BL.INK includes vanity keywords, measures engagement, and uses charts and graphs dependent on demographics. BL.INK integrates with the most popular tools of the time such as Zapier, Sprinklr, and Khoros for better performance.
The 8 Best Alternatives to Google URL Shortener
BL.INK offers four tiers of paid plans to give small businesses, teams, and enterprises a variety of options based on the number of links you need to generate and track. Free account holders can generate 1,000 links, track up to 1,000 clicks per link, and create a custom domain to make branded links.
